He was locked up last year after targeting two elderly men – Peter Martin, 91, and Peter Haynes, 81 – into giving him money by posing as a financial investor.

The conman persuaded his victims to let him invest their money for them and then splashed out on expensive restaurants, hotels, clothes and even a personalised number plate for his Mercedes.

Sammy’s victims had been clients of his when he worked as Senior Trader at Equine Global Sports Limited, a company which subsequently went into liquidation.

The company received money from customers which it would use to place bets on horse races, on their behalf. 

After this company ceased trading, Sammy contacted two of his elderly former clients and pretended he would continue investing their money in the same way, but instead used it to fund his lavish lifestyle, leaving one victim ‘living on the breadline’.

Mr Martin, who lived in Havant, Hampshire, died in November last year aged 91 while Mr Haynes suffers from Alzheimer’s.

On 14 July 2021 Sammy, of Rayleigh, Essex, who had denied all the charges before a last minute change of plea, was sentenced to 42 months in prison for five counts of fraud, totalling £33,919.

Prosecutors said Sammy ‘groomed’ his elderly victims, likening his fraud to ‘a fox getting a key to the chicken pen’ and said Mr Martin had considered the conman ‘a friend right up until he died.’

Prosecutor Mike Mason said: ‘This was a very unpleasant fraud against two men who Mr Kimmence deliberately targeted.

‘He targeted them because they were old, they were vulnerable and somewhat isolated.

‘This wasn’t something he migrated into from a friendship. This was something he planned.’
